 Dan Stilt Dancer, Copper Alloy

Ivory Coast, Africa 19th Century Height 60cm. Great skill in metal casting is apparent in this Dan stilt dancer. Even the texture of the binding around his legs, and on the stilts is discernible. The huge head-dress, as long as his head and torso combined, give him an even greater presence than he would have with only being on stilts. Free standing stilt dancers of the Dan are seldom seen. The Brooklyn Museum is fortunate to have two in its collection. Another one is in a public collection in a Midwestern museum.
